This is a field-based sales role. Your week will be a mixture of office based and going to customers sites for meetings. You need to be willing to travel. To get on this prestigious graduate programme we require a bachelor's degree in business or engineering (other relevant fields will also be considered). Please include your certificates in your application alongside your UK Driving licence.

As a Sales Graduate, you’ll:
- Build relationships with clients and key decision‑makers
- Generate new business opportunities
- Develop a deep understanding of industry trends and market changes
- Work alongside experienced sales professionals to maximize growth
- Master the art of cross‑selling, upselling, and white‑spacing
- Gain firsthand experience in sales strategy, customer engagement, and territory management

How You’ll Learn:
- Shadowing industry professionals to gain real‑world experience
- Learning about cutting‑edge products and technology
- Assisting in designing solutions, processing quotes, and managing projects
- Collaborating with teams across the business, ensuring seamless service delivery
What You’ll Need:
- Bachelor's degree in Business or Engineering (other relevant fields will also be considered)
- Full Driving Licence (Essential for the role)
- Strong communication & organisational skills
- IT proficiency – Comfort with digital tools and platforms
- Passion for teamwork & customer engagement
- A future‑focused mindset – Thinking ahead and innovating
Perks & Pay:
- Competitive salary package – £26,500 plus incentive earning potential in the future
- Paid holidays plus sick pay – We look after you
- Comprehensive benefits – Access to Pension, life assurance, employee assistance program, referral scheme, discounts on high‑street brands, cycle‑to‑work scheme, and exclusive discounts on Johnson Controls security products
- Top‑tier training – Extensive product and on‑the‑job/cross‑training opportunities
- Supportive team environment – Learn from the best in a collaborative and encouraging setting
- Career progression – Development opportunities through various career ladders
- Commitment to safety – Dedicated to our Zero Harm policy
- Access to business resource groups – Learn and connect with industry leaders
- Company IT equipment – Everything you need to succeed

How to prepare for a job interview at Johnson Controls, Inc.
✨Know Your Stuff
Before the interview, make sure you research Johnson Controls and their products in fire and security technology. Understand their mission and values, and be ready to discuss how your background in business or engineering aligns with their goals.
✨Show Off Your Communication Skills
As a Sales Graduate, strong communication is key. Practice articulating your thoughts clearly and confidently. Prepare examples of how you've successfully engaged with customers or worked in teams, as this will demonstrate your ability to build relationships.
✨Be Ready to Travel
Since this role involves visiting customer sites, express your willingness to travel during the interview. Share any relevant experiences where you've had to adapt to new environments or manage your time effectively while on the go.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ions about the role, the team, and the company culture. This shows your genuine interest in the position and helps you assess if Johnson Controls is the right fit for you. Think about asking about training opportunities or career progression.
